This is a dx440, fairly decent except for the whine of the

circuitry
and a little drift on ssb. I'd really like to have better
selectivity, though. If I tune in wwv on 10mhz, I can hear the
station on 9.885 enough to be annoying.


This sounds to me like the DX-440 is misaligned on AM.


Agreed. I pulled out mine and attached it to my 50'
inverted L, and I didn't have that problem. The old
whine of the circuitry is still there, but considering
everything else about it, I don't mind. That said, I
guess you'd have to have it aligned by someone
to fix it.
